Antonio Lopes Ribeiro and his wife, Sara Dionisio, were pioneers in the Dao region for working their vineyards organically and biodynamically (organic certification in 1997!).
Mouraz is located in the heart of the Dão region; it is António's birthplace, where his family has been cultivating vines holistically and ecologically for many generations. The vineyard is spread across different terroirs (granite and clay) and altitudes ranging from 140 to 400 meters. Many indigenous grape varieties coexist, including Touriga Nacional, Tinta Roriz, Alfrocheiro, Jaen, Baga, and Água-Santa for red wines, and Malvasia-Fina, Bical, Cerceal, Encruzado, and Alvarinho for whites.
Later, the "Antonio Lopez Ribeiro" project was created to produce wines from other fantastic vineyards: Vinho Verde, Alentejo, and Douro, with local winemakers who also work with respect for ecology.
